sludgeguts: Shumacher procat  
Thanks for the comments so far lads. @DerbyDan, I've seen project Procats go for very reasonable money, it's the original CAT series that go for mega money but I can see these going up in value in the not too distant future so now would be the right time to get one. Personally I think the Procat is a far better and nicer looking buggy than the original CAT.

sludgeguts: Highly modified yokomo yz10 super dog fighter works '92  
@super gripper. Cheers, it certainly is an awesome bit of kit. The shell is a Protech 4 which was found originally on the American spec 870C and the shocks are period Traxxas units which are very nice indeed with a nice smooth action.
